
Canon, a leader in photographic and imaging technology, today launches the superbly specified 5.0 Megapixel
PowerShot G5. With an extremely fast f2.0, 4x optical zoom, Canon's most
advanced compact offers serious amateur and professional photographers
unrivalled image quality. 12 shooting modes deliver the sort of flexibility
and versatility typically only found in high-end SLRs.
Canon's proprietary DIGIC (DIGital Imaging Core) processor delivers consummate
image quality with 2 fps speed and efficiencies in power consumption to
help give the PowerShot G5 one of the longest battery lives of any digital
compact on the market. 450 high-resolution shots can be taken and stored
on a single charge . An extensive range of optional lenses, flashes and
accessories cements the PowerShot G5's position as a system camera for
the serious user. A robust body featuring metal elements and a stylish
black finish gives professional looks to match its performance.

Super fine detail
The PowerShot G5's 5.0 Megapixel CCD sensor delivers the high resolution
expected of a camera in this class, allowing photo prints up to A3 in
size as well as more scope for image cropping. The reduction of pixel
size necessary to achieve a 5.0 Megapixel CCD calls for extremely high
levels of lens performance. Canon's engineers employed their expertise
in lens and optics technologies to optimally match the lens to the sensor
resolution.
Precision lens technology
Canon's tradition of superb lens quality continues with a fast f2.0 (W)
to f3.0 (T) 4x optical zoom lens, (7.2 to 28.8mm) that is equivalent to
a 35-140mm lens in 35mm format. Chromatic aberration that plagues lesser
quality digitals has been all but eliminated with the incorporation of
2 aspherical elements. Extremely fast and accurate focusing is achieved
by controlling focusing with the movement of just one rear element. An
optical neutral density (ND) filter - unique to Canon - is built into
the lens to reduce light by 3 stops, permitting creative slow shutter
/large aperture settings in bright conditions. FlexiZone AF/AE allows
users to specify the particular spot in the frame from which to focus
and meter - ideal for off-centre and even on-the-edge compositions - and
focus bracketing takes extra shots focused in front of and behind the
subject.
Flexibility unlimited
A choice of twelve modes gives users complete control over the camera
in every possible shooting situation. Along with all the fully manual
and aperture/shutter priority modes expected in an advanced digital, the
PowerShot G5 includes two Custom modes for storing preferred camera settings,
Portrait and Landscape modes to minimise/maximise depth of field appropriately,
and a Night Scene mode providing slow sync speed for realistic shots balancing
exposure to maintain both background and foreground detail. StitchAssist
works in 5 modes to enable precise alignment of up to 26 images for panorama
and poster shots that are merged with supplied PhotoStitch software. 180-second
video clips with sound can be recorded in movie mode. Photo effects include
sepia, vivid colour, black and white, neutral and low sharpening.
A vari-angle 1.8-inch LCD monitor can be fully rotated to allow for shooting
with the camera close to the floor or high in the air and a mirror image
display for easy self-portraits. For ultimate quality and post processing
flexibility, images can be stored in Canon RAW format - even after a shot
has been taken in JPEG mode. Flexibility is further extended with a raft
of features including ±2 stop Auto Exposure Bracketing (AEB) in
1/3 stop increments, 1st and 2nd curtain flash synchronisation and interval
shooting for time lapse photography.
High-end processing, high-end performance
The complex algorithms required to accurately process functions such
as white balance and color rendition have all been integrated onto Canon's
unique high speed DIGIC processor. This allows the PowerShot G5 to deliver
stunning quality images with no trade-off in camera responsiveness. By
keeping all key functions onto a single chip, power consumption is also
reduced. The PowerShot G5 employs the powerful BP-511 rechargeable Li-Ion
battery to allow up to 450 high-resolution shots or 6 hours playback from
a single charge.
System Camera
Canon's wide range of specialised accessories further expands the capabilities,
versatility and creative potential of the camera. A 0.7x wide converter
and 1.75x tele converter cover a 10x zoom range of 24.5 - 245mm (35mm
equivalent). True macro photography is available with a 58mm close up
lens and professional Macro Ring Lite MR-14EX or Macro Twin MT-24EX flash
units. The PowerShot G5 offers full support of Canon's extensive EX series
Speedlite flash units including wireless sequential firing of multiple
independent banks of remote flashes, unheard of in competing digital cameras.
Direct Print
Directly connectable to all Canon Direct Print printers, The PowerShot
G5 delivers superb quality photo prints without needing a PC. Simply connect
the camera to a Canon Direct Print printer; select the desired shot and
full colour photo printing begins. With 5.0 Megapixels, the PowerShot
G5 has the resolution essential for premium-quality large-format A3 prints.
Software
The PowerShot G5 comes with the following software:
- ZoomBrowzer EX (Windows) & ImageBrowser (Macintosh) - Central
to image management, ZoomBrowser EX / ImageBrowser files, prints and
transfers images between camera and computer.
- File Viewer Utility - for fast transfer, preview and conversion of
RAW image files.
- Picture Transfer Protocol - PowerShot G5 uses PTP communication for
driverless connection to Windows XP and Mac OS-X (v10.1/v.10.2).
Also included are Canon's PhotoStitch, RemoteCapture and PhotoRecord
software.
